Brookfield Square is holding a "celebration" in honor of its renovation from October 16-19. I was there a few days ago and was generally impressed with the changes.
Thumbs up: Overall redecoration
The whole mall has a cleaner, bigger look. The new flooring and new lighting make the mall brighter and seem more open. There are more seating areas with new armchairs and love seats.
Thumbs up: renovation of the food court
There is more seating, including banquette seating that partially rims the table areas. At the time I was there, what looked like a fireplace was not yet completed.

Thumbs down: Parking on the east side of the mall
With the addition of the new Claim Jumper restaurant, parking on the east side of the mall has become more of a hassle. I find that parking around Sears is usually the best option.
Thumbs up: interactive floor game for kids by the food court
I'm not sure how this works exactly, but there is a machine on the ceiling that projects games on to a special mat on the floor. Children can make things move in the various games by moving their feet on the floor mat. (So, you can "kick" balls and other objects.)
